Kiwis Announce Bienniale Artist

July 30, 2010 by Marion Maneker

The New Zealand Arts Council has selected an artist for the Venice Biennale in 2011:

Michael-parekowhaiOne of New Zealand’s most dynamic contemporary artists Michael Parekowhai has been invited to represent New Zealand at the 2011 Venice Biennale.

Michael Parekowhai was recommended to Creative New Zealand by an external advisory panel convened by 2009 and 2011 Venice Biennale Commissioner Jenny Harper.

Creative New Zealand has extended an invitation to Michael Parekowhai to attend the biennale and he is now in the early stages of developing a proposal for Creative New Zealand support.
